Details
- Upstage, a South Korean AI startup, unveiled a strategic partnership with AWS on August 19, 2025, involving co-sales initiatives and Amazon's minority investment to expand generative AI access in the APAC region and the United States.
- AWS will serve as Upstage’s preferred cloud provider for future development and deployment of its foundation models, utilizing Amazon SageMaker, AWS Trainium, and Inferentia chips to drive the Solar language model suite.
- The collaboration emphasizes delivering AI solutions tailored for government agencies, public sector organizations, and industries demanding high levels of security and compliance.
- This partnership follows an earlier 2025 initiative that gave over 200 educational institutions—including Seoul National University and KAIST—free access to Solar models, along with previous integrations of Upstage’s models into AWS Marketplace and Amazon Bedrock.
- The alliance highlights Upstage's Solar family, including the new Solar Pro 2 model with 31 billion parameters and dual Chat and Reasoning modes, as well as Document Intelligence tools for enterprise document processing.
Impact
This alliance underlines AWS’s approach to building local AI strength in the APAC region, differentiating itself from the more global expansion tactics of OpenAI and Google. Upstage’s focus on public sector AI could position it as a leader in government adoption across Asia, while integration with AWS’s infrastructure aims to speed enterprise uptake of language models tailored for Korean and Asian markets.
